Grayson delivered a speech to Northern Kentucky Republicans on Tuesday night. His rhetoric seems to reinforce not only the idea that Bunning will be dropping out, but that Bunning and Grayson are working in cahoots..
"I like Senator Bunning. He likes me," Grayson said. "What I'm doing, this exploration, I would never have done if he hadn't suggested it to me.
"I have a tremendous amount of respect for Senator Bunning, and he's done a phenomenal job," he said. "We're on good terms. It's all going to work out."
